Nominate SCV’s Best Teacher!
“The mediocre teacher tells. The good teacher explains. The superior teacher demonstrates. The great teacher inspires.” — William A. Ward
As a parent, I connect deeply with this statement. It is something I strive to achieve daily in my journey as a mother. And as a mother, I hope that one day my children are lucky enough to be guided by some likeminded individuals.
We are fortunate to have some truly inspiring educators in the Santa Clarita Valley. Ones that go above and beyond like local teacher Samantha Ford who collected more than 1,000 shoes for local students or Saugus High Principal Bill Bolde who retires this fall after serving for 37 dedicated years in the district. It was almost 20 years ago that I was a senior at Valencia High School and had a certain teacher/coach that inspired me to pursue graphic design. I don’t know if I have ever thanked Brandon King (Coach King) for the push to go to college, or for helping me find a passion that became a career. Thank you, Brandon King, sincerely, from the bottom of my heart!
